The Evolving Regulatory Landscape

The legal framework governing online casinos in Canada is notably complex. Provinces such as Ontario, Quebec, and British Columbia have established their own regulatory bodies, each with variations in licensing standards. Ontario’s recent legalization in 2021 marked a pivotal shift, bringing licensed operators under the oversight of the Alcohol and Gaming Commission of Ontario (AGCO). This move was designed to instill greater consumer confidence through rigorous compliance requirements.

Security Protocols and Data Privacy

Modern online casinos deploy advanced encryption technologies—including SSL certificates and multifactor authentication—to safeguard financial transactions and personal data. According to recent reports by cybersecurity firms, operations that utilize reputable software providers such as Microgaming or NetEnt tend to maintain higher security standards.

Furthermore, independent audits by organizations like eCOGRA ensure the fairness and integrity of casino games.
